标签: apache-spark coordinates apache-zookeeper
Spark使用Curator#LeaderLatch进行领导者选举。和PersistenceEngine为持久性的。我想知道如果一位老领导失去了领导,但是在被通知之前,一位新领导开始工作了,在这种情况下,两个竞争者都将自己视为领导并写信给动物园管理员。如果新的领导者只是在zookeeper上创建一个znode,而不再是领导者的旧的znode,则删除它是一种竞赛条件。